IE JIMA, Japan (Sept. 9, 2020) A Navy Corpsman with Echo Company, 2nd Battalion, 4th Marines, 31st Marine Expeditionary Unit (MEU), treats a simulated casualty and administers blood as part of Valkyrie training. Valkyrie is activated when casualty evacuation (CASVAC) is too far away, in to increase their chances of survivability. America, flagship of the America Amphibious Ready Group (ARG), 31st MEU team, is operating in the U.S. 7th Fleet area of operations to enhance interoperability with allies and partners and serve as a ready response force to defend peace and stability in the Indo-Pacific region. The America ARG, 31st MEU team remains the premier crisis response force in the region despite the unique challenges caused by the COVID-19 pandemic. (U.S. Marine Corps photo by Sgt. Dominic Clay)
